The Screw Potato Peeling Washing Machine operates on a continuous screw-conveying principle. Raw potatoes are fed into the inlet hopper, where a rotating screw transports them forward through a cylindrical peeling chamber. The inner surface of the chamber is lined with abrasive material engineered to remove potato skin evenly while minimizing flesh loss.
During conveyance, controlled water spray and circulation flush away loosened peels and surface dirt. The screw pitch, rotational speed, and residence time are optimized to balance peeling efficiency and yield protection. Cleaned and peeled potatoes discharge automatically at the outlet, ready for inspection or direct transfer to cutting, slicing, or cooking equipment. Waste peels and wash water are separated and directed to collection or filtration systems, supporting cleaner production and easier sanitation.

This Screw Potato Peeling Washing Machine is suitable for a wide range of potato-based and root vegetable applications, including fresh potatoes for cutting lines, frozen French fries production, potato chip processing, mashed potato and puree lines, dehydrated potato products, and ready-to-eat or ready-to-cook meals.
Beyond potatoes, the machine can be adapted for similar products such as sweet potatoes, taro, cassava, and other root crops, depending on abrasive configuration and process requirements.
